Carousels make use of available overhead space to store large numbers of
records in a central location. Carousels range in height from 7'5" to 20'7".
They can accommodate a variety of different media sizes, including letter and
legal size filing folders (both end and top tab), microfilm, CD-ROM, hanging
folders, check storage, various sizes of cards, and other media. There are many
different configurations available to meet a wide range of filing and storage
applications, and custom configurations are available to accommodate special
needs.

Carousels can also be
designed to work in conjunction with bar-code and/or PC-based file tracking
systems as well, so the location of needed information is never in question.
Carousels are fully compliant with the Americans with Disabilities
Act (ADA), and are well suited for organizations employing the disabled.
Carousels eliminate unnecessary motions, are easy to operate, and the control
panel is located at a convenient height so the physically challenged can easily
operate the unit.
Key Benefits
Split roll-out suspension shelf design easily accommodates either
hanging folders or top tab files.
Microprocessor control automatically chooses the shortest route to
the selected shelf level.
Space saving footprint (35 sq ft) that can provide capacity up to
3,700 letter size filing inches.
Ease of maintenance. Service is from the front, allowing units to
be placed side to side and back to back.
ADA compliance offers easy accessibility to physically challenged
operators.
